Before CJ could turn the car around and head back to their room for safety, the shrunken brothers suddenly felt the ground shaking again. They looked behind them to see Carlota coming toward them, her gigantic boots ready to crush them at a moment's notice. The shadow of her foot hovering over their puny ride was all they needed to make their choice.
"Forget driving back to our room, CJ! Just get us out of here before Carlota squashes us!" Carl panicked.
"Okay, I'm going!" Not waiting another second, CJ drove them out of their apartment just before Carlota's massive foot landed on the spot they were on.
Carl and CJ sighed in relief having escaped their big sister's crushing feet. They were now in the hall of their apartment floor with no way to get back inside their room now that Carlota shut the door behind them.
"There goes our way in," CJ said, driving through the hall. "What do we do now, Carl? We can't get back to the shrink ray now."
"Chill out, will ya, CJ!" Carl shrugged as he laid comfortably in his seat with his arms under his head. "What's the rush? Let's just keep going and enjoy the ride."
Shrugging it off like he said, CJ continued driving them through the enlarged hallway. They were so small in there that it felt like the hall stretched on forever. Carl and CJ took the time to explore their apartment from their new perspective as they rode through the tall carpet fibers that dwarfed the car by a few inches, marveling at how different and gigantic everything looked at their new size.
"Wow. So this is what the world looks like for bugs." Carl said in astonishment.
"Yeah. It's really cool. Look at all that stuff." CJ said, directing them toward all of the everyday objects that fit into their hands at their original height.
Carl and CJ saw everything look bigger than they normally did. From their new point of view, there was a baseball as big as a planet, a shoe that towered over them, and even a few other minor things like toenail clippings and gumwads that all looked as big as their car if not even bigger.
"Being tiny rocks!" Carl exclaimed. "I wonder what else we can find down here."
"I don't know, Carl. I don't think I like being tiny anymore." CJ retorted.
"What do you mean, CJ?" Carl asked.
"Did you see how BIG Carlota was?" He said, prompting them to grimace from the unpleasant reminder. "We're like little bugs now and Carlota almost squishing us was so scary. What if someone else sees us? They'll be huge and we'll be in danger."
Even though his big brother was right to be worried, Carl was still too vain to listen to him. "Come on, bro. You worry too much. What's the worst that could happen?"
CJ's face curled into an angry glare the moment he said that. And soon enough, Carl's little jinx was about to hit them in the face. Before they knew it, the shrunken duo was met with another resident of their apartment who towered miles above them.
